I working on adding smart card certificate support into a test CAS server 
and I'm sure there must be a simple answer to this but I'm stumped.

I have a collection of different smart card CAs that I'm willing to accept 
from, but I need to use information in the certificate to transform into a 
principal name from our LDAP directory.  I can see the small collection of 
principal resolvers available, but am a loss as how to extend them.  Our 
plan is to use the subject alternative name UPN to then lookup a valid 
principal in our LDAP directory using the sAMAccountName as the resulting 
principal name.

I've gotten as far as getting the certificate decoded and the UPN extracted 
within CAS, but not sure what is next.  Can I do this easily in the overlay?

Any pointers?

Thanks in advance,
Jathan

-- 
- Website: https://apereo.github.io/cas
- Gitter Chatroom: https://gitter.im/apereo/cas
- List Guidelines: https://goo.gl/1VRrw7
- Contributions: https://goo.gl/mh7qDG
--- 
You received this message because you are subscribed to the Google Groups "CAS 
Community" group.
To unsubscribe from this group and stop receiving emails from it, send an email 
to [email protected].
To view this discussion on the web visit 
https://groups.google.com/a/apereo.org/d/msgid/cas-user/bd34a592-2b57-4bd9-912c-abdc6a242c19%40apereo.org.

Reply via email to